Ground-breaking new research has single out online message boards as hotbeds of 'inhumane' transphobic abuse and bullying:

A study into online slurs used against trans people has identified the most commonly used terms of abuse.

Anti-bullying charity Ditch The Label and its analytics partner Brandwatch described the harassment as being "inhumane".

Other common transphobic themes of online posts included misgendering people - purposefully labelling somebody as a gender that they do not identify as.

Video-streaming sites and message boards were found to host the most transphobic abuse and the "least constructive conversation" about trans lives.
